Battery

The most frequent reason for a Rolls-Royce Phantom key fob not functioning is the dead coin battery inside. It is essential to remember that the key fob may be unable to function due to other reasons, like wear and tear or water damage. Other reasons include signal interference, damaged battery contacts, and keys that aren't paired which require changing the programming. If your key fob stops working, you might want to talk to an expert locksmith. A locksmith can quickly identify the issue and provide an immediate solution.

To ensure that the battery stays fully functional, it should be protected from dirt and moisture. It is recommended that you purchase a waterproof case for your key fob whenever driving. It is also recommended to remove the battery from the key fob before cleaning or washing it. The chip in the keyfob is sensitive to water and should not be exposed to soapy or salty water. If the key fob is prone to exposure to water, you can use isopropyl alcohol or electronic cleaner to avoid water damage.

Contacts

If your Rolls Royce Phantom key fob was not working, it could be due to an unresponsive battery or worn buttons or other reasons. The issue is usually easy to fix. You can also try reprogramming your key fob, or replacing the battery 12 Volt. If the issue continues the receiver module may be malfunctioning. The remote keyless system and other onboard electronics utilize the receiver module to communicate with each other using radio signals. If the receiver module becomes defective, it will cease to communicate with the key fob or other onboard electronics.

If you're having issues with the key fob it is essential to make sure the battery contacts are dry and clean. The metal clips that hold the button-cell battery in place and complete the circuit could be damaged by water or dirty hands. Replace the old battery with a newer one with the same size and voltage. If you replace the battery, be sure to scrub the surfaces of contact with the use of rubbing alcohol or electronic cleaner prior to reassembling the key fob.

The key fob in the Rolls Royce Phantom is equipped with an electronic chip that sends signals to the remote keyless system receiver module. This module then transforms the signals into commands the car can understand and act on. This is how the car will know you want to unlock doors or retract the "flying woman" ornament on the hood grille.

If the key fob has been exposed to water, immediately remove it from the vehicle and clean the chip with isopropyl alcohol, or electronic cleaner. If you don't, the chip will likely be fried.

Water damage

The key fob is designed with rubber seals that prevent the chip inside from being exposed to water. This makes it immune to light rain and splashes but not the kind of deep immersion that could occur when you drop your key into a puddle or submerge it in the ocean. If the fob is wet, it's possible that the chip could be damaged and you will have to get a new one.

You can still use your key fob from the roll royce even if it's been damaged by a dog or washing machine soapy handwashing. All you need to do is follow a few easy steps and you can save yourself the expense of buying the new key.

First, you must take the key fob apart and dry it completely. If you can, remove the battery and make use of compressed air to eliminate any excess moisture. After you've done this, let it dry for a few days before using it.

If your key fob tends to get wet, you should consider buying a waterproof case to safeguard it from damage. It's also recommended to keep an extra key in your pocket to avoid having to wait around for the fob to dry out.

In some instances it is possible that your Rolls Royce Phantom key fob may stop working due to interference or a dead 12 volt battery. This issue is typically caused by objects, poor weather conditions or transmitters that operate on the same frequency band as your remote.

Keep your key fob away from these sources. If you can't avoid these sources of interference, you can try moving your car to a different location or reprogramming the remote. If you're not able to resolve the issue, you should to seek out a professional technician. They will be able to identify the problem and determine if it's an electrical or mechanical issue.

Reprogramming

The key fob of your rolls royce keys Royce Phantom plays a essential function in the security system of your vehicle. It transmits commands from the key fob to the receiver module, which then sends the commands to the central locking mechanism of the vehicle. It can be extremely frustrating and expensive if your key fob ceases to function. There are a few simple methods you can use to get your key fob working again.

The first thing to check is whether the battery inside the key fob is dead. This is a common reason for Phantom key fobs not locking or unlocking. There are usually indications of degradation, such as the decrease in range. Replace the battery with a new one that is the same size, voltage and specifications. Also, ensure that the retaining clips made of steel that secure the battery aren't loosened.

Another possible cause is water damage. The rubber seals on the key fob stop water from getting into the electronic chip, however in the event that the seals have been damaged by salty or soapy water, they may fail. If this happens, you should remove the battery and clean it with isopropyl alcohol or an electronic cleaner. Then, dry it completely before putting it back into the fob.

If the key fob will not work after a couple of attempts, this could be a sign that the receiver module is defective. Connecting a scanner for diagnostics under the Phantom's dashboard to the OBD port is the best method to determine the issue. The scanner will ask for information about your vehicle, such as the year, model and engine type. You will also be asked to enter the code that was on your key fob.

Signal interference is a second possible reason. It could be caused by weather conditions, objects or transmitters that operate on the same frequency. The remote control will work when you are close to the Phantom but not when you are away from it. This can be fixed by removing any obstructions that could be blocking the signal, or by moving the Phantom further away from the transmitters.
